The B-Mets will be home for four major summer holidays including Mother’s Day (May 11), Memorial Day (May 26), Father’s Day (June 15) and Independence Day (July 4). The B-Mets will play at NYSEG Stadium for eleven weekends during the season, including a half-dozen after Memorial Day.
The Binghamton Mets will welcome in the Trenton Thunder, the Double-A affiliate of the New York Yankees, for a rematch of the 2013 Eastern Division Championship Series for a four-game series stretching from July 17-20. The B-Mets play host to the Portland Sea Dogs, the Boston Red Sox Double-A affiliate, three times: April 21-24, May 2-4 & July 7-10.
Home games from Monday through Thursday will be scheduled to start at 6:35 PM throughout the season with the following exceptions: May 26 (Memorial Day) and May 29 (Baseball in Education Day).
Friday games throughout the year will start at 7:05 PM and Saturday contests from May 24 onward will begin at 7:05 PM. The Saturday games on April 5 & 19 and May 3 & 10 are slated for 1:05 PM starts. Aside from 6:35 PM first pitches on May 25 (Memorial Day eve), June 15 (Father’s Day), July 6 and August 3, Sunday home games will commence at 1:05 PM.
